Introducing this three bedroom semi detached home, tucked away in a quiet position just behind Hawkhurst High Street. The property offers off road parking, gardens to the front, side and rear, and the added benefit of solar panels. Arranged over two floors, it provides well balanced accommodation throughout.
The ground floor features an entrance hall with a convenient downstairs WC, a kitchen/dining room, and a living room with patio doors opening in a conservatory, which in turn leads out to the rear garden.
Upstairs, there are three bedrooms-two doubles and one single-along with a family shower room.
To the rear of the property, there are two allocated parking spaces. The garden is part patio and mainly laid to lawn, with a garden shed at the back and fencing around the boundary. Large gates at the end of the garden provide access to the parking area. The home is also fitted with four solar panels positioned on the front roof elevation.
Situated in the heart of Hawkhurst and within the Cranbrook School catchment area, this location offers convenience and charm. Just a short walk to the High Street, you'll find a variety of excellent local shops, including a bakery, chemist, popular café, fish and chip shop, and fast food takeaways. The High Street also features a Kino cinema, pharmacy, dentist, and post office. Additionally, Tesco and Waitrose supermarkets are nearby, along with two fantastic local pubs and restaurants-the Queens Inn and the Royal Oak. Commuters will appreciate the regular train services to and from central London, approximately an hour away from nearby Staplehurst and Etchingham stations.
